Foundation problems can lead to a variety of structural concerns within a property. Common issues include u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ation or basement walls. These problems often result from soil movement, moisture fluctuations, poor construction, or aging materials. Addressing foundation issues early with expert repair services can prevent more extensive damage to the structure, reduce repair costs over time, and improve the overall safety and usability of the property.
Properties that typically require foundation repair services include residential homes, especially older or poorly constructed houses, as well as commercial buildings and multi-unit complexes. Homes built on expansive clay soils or in areas prone to moisture changes are more susceptible to foundation shifting and settling. Commercial properties, which often have larger footprints and heavier loads, may also experience foundation issues that require specialized repair techniques. The overview below groups typical Structural Foundation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Princeton, IN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Foundation Repair Cost - Typical expenses for foundation repair services range from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age. Minor repairs may cost closer to $2,000, while extensive underpinning can reach $10,000 or more.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ific needs.
Labor and Materials - Labor costs generally account for 50% to 70% of the total project, with prices varying by complexity. Material costs, such as steel piers or mudjacking foam, can range from a few hundred to several thousand dollars. Contact local service providers for detailed quotes.
Type of Repair - The cost depends heavily on the repair method used, such as underpinning, mudjacking, or pier installation. For example, mudjacking might cost around $1,000 to $3,000, while foundation underpinning could be $5,000 to $15,000. Local contractors can assess the most suitable approach.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s may include permits, site preparation, or addressing related structural issues, which can add a few hundred to several thousand dollars. It is advisable to get detailed estimates from local foundation repair specialists to understand potential expenses.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, and doors or windows that stick or do not close properly.
How long does foundation rep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age and the repair method, but most projects are completed within a few days to a week.
What causes foundation problems in homes? Factors such as soil movement, poor drainage, or moisture fluctuations can lead to foundation settlement or shifting.
Are foundation repairs disruptive to daily life? Repair processes are usually scheduled to minimize disruption, but some noise and activity are common during the work period.
